How to get program name and campaign name using campaign id ?

Question asked by Abhilash Gainsight Marketo Org on May 10, 2017
Latest reply on Aug 16, 2017 by b82ed2dc17357e3ebecfef8688d215d430a5d753


We integrated Marketo smart campaign with our product, Would like to get campaign name and program name using campaign id, but not able to find any SOAP api to get this.


Currently we are getting all smart campaign using below api and filtering using campaign id, then splitting campaign name using dot(.) to get program name and campaign name, since below api returns program name and campaign name as dot(.) separated.


But, program or campaign name can have dot(.), hence we are not able to identify campaign and program name.


NOTE : request campaign is made with parameters - campaignName,programName and programTokens